comparemela.com

Leyanne Baillie savours the sights in Switzerland

Related Keywords

Switzerland , ,Hotel National ,Via Alpina ,Grand Hotel National ,Travel ,Europe Amp Uk ,Premium ,

© 2025 Vimarsana

comparemela.com © 2020. All Rights Reserved.